Default auto dimming compass broke?

I think my compass on my auto-dimming mirror broke. The electronic display has nothing on it and I can't get it to turn on. I tried pushing the right button for a little but nothing happened.

has anyone else had this problem?

I have 2 12" in my car and the bass shakes the piss out of the mirror. Do you think that might be the cause? I've only had the car for 3000 miles.

The auto-dimming mirror/compass ought to be a warrantable item. I'd suggest taking it to your dealer to get a replacement.

was that connected to the clock fuse? if so, try resetting it by
taking out the fuse, wait about 10 sec and see if it goes on
afterwards.
